Article: Alterative SWIFT system

What is the SWIFT system? It stands for the Society for the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unication. It is an organization that standardizes global interactivity for financial transactions. SWIFT establishes a global communications link for data processing and a common language for international financial transactions. It also operates a messaging service for financial messages, such as letters of credit, payments, and securities transactions between member banks worldwide. SWIFT's primary function is to deliver messages quickly and securely. SWIFT operates out of its Brussels headquarters and processes data at centers in Belgium and the United States. The SWIFT has about 10,500 financial organizations from 210 different countries. (techtarget.com)

The US and the UK were not pleased with Russia interfering with the Ukraine situation. In September 2014 at the UN summit, the UK proposed to heavily sanction or ban Russia from the SWIFT system. Even though the proposal was not supported by the UN, it left a bad taste in Russia’s mouth. (tass.com)

Russia did not take kindly to the proposal. “Ramila Kanafina, deputy head of the national payment system department at the Central Bank of Russia, said the Russian central bank is taking no chances. “Given the challenges, Bank of Russia is creating is own system for transmitting financial messaging.”(Computerweekly.com)

According to an article on examiner.com, announced on November 10, 2014, Russia un-pegged the Rouble and is allowing it to free float in the global currency system. The alternative SWIFT which Russia is calling ROSSWIFT has a lot of people worried that Russia is going after the United States dollar as the reserve currency.
